Phil Ivey Lost Vegetarian Bet To Chicken Wings
Written by Vegetarian Star on Friday, March 19th, 2010 in Athletes-Games-Sports, Not So Vegetarian.
Remember that million dollar challenge Phil Ivey took from Tom Dwan?
You know, the one where Ivey wouldn’t eat “anything that moves” for a year?
According to Cake Poker, Danish poker magazine Ace interviewd Dwan for next month’s issue and revealed a plate of chicken Ivey encountered while having dinner with friends took the poker player down.
That’s pretty pathetic considering the chicken was already dead.
Although Ivey held out for three weeks, “He couldn’t handle it,” Dwan told Ace. “He realized he couldn’t keep it up for a full year.”
